查看: 1597|回复: 4

请教

[复制链接]

该用户从未签到

发表于 2009-5-17 10:58:17 | 显示全部楼层 |阅读模式
我想在OSG中写入一些三维模型的特征信息比如粗糙度等用于虚拟装配,不知道是否可行?刚接触OSG,想先向大家请教一下可行性

该用户从未签到

发表于 2009-5-17 11:42:09 | 显示全部楼层
当然都是可行的,只要您能够有效地运用osg的强大扩展能力

该用户从未签到

 楼主| 发表于 2009-5-17 16:42:42 | 显示全部楼层

回复 2楼 的帖子

那还有两个问题,一是如果这么做,我看目前OSG的的读入的数据格式跟CAD软件联系比较紧的也就Alias Wavefront (.obj),要是想使用其他的三维CAD软件生成的模型,接口这一块还得自己写了?
而输出这方面OSG好像也仅支持.osg和.ive两种格式,加入大量特征数据后,.osg格式恐怕不适合发布,我看.ive格式有一些优化功能,但也不清楚其在轻量化方面到底如何,适合不适合作为发布浏览?

该用户从未签到

发表于 2009-5-17 17:12:57 | 显示全部楼层
osg可用的模型输入格式包括obj,3ds,lwo,txp,dae,wrl,bsp,Inventor,ply等,自定义接口的编写也十分简单,可以参考我写的osgdb_bvh插件,实现起来很浅显。
输出格式的话,您需要自己写插件来定义和实现,至少我是这样做的,实现起来也不复杂。您自定义的特征量不能写入ive格式中,而.osg格式也不适合发布

该用户从未签到

 楼主| 发表于 2009-5-17 17:23:44 | 显示全部楼层

回复 4楼 的帖子

明白了,谢谢版主!
您需要登录后才可以回帖 登录 | 注册

本版积分规则

OSG中国官方论坛-有您OSG在中国才更好

网站简介:osgChina是国内首个三维相关技术开源社区,旨在为国内更多的技术开发人员提供最前沿的技术资讯,为更多的三维从业者提供一个学习、交流的技术平台。

联系我们

  • 工作时间:09:00--18:00
  • 反馈邮箱:1315785073@qq.com
快速回复 返回顶部 返回列表